Appendix E. Renewable Energy - Statistical Data Included

Monthly Energy Review, August, 2001

Beginning with the January 2001 issue of the Monthly Energy Review (MER), previously uncounted portions of renewable energy data (including renewable nonutility generation and all nonelectric energy) were fully incorporated into the MER summaries in Sections 1 and 2. The addition of these data into the summaries raised the U.S. energy consumption total by 3 to 4 quadrillion Btu per year in recent years.

The tables presented in this appendix organize and summarize the renewable energy data and estimates that are now used in Sections 1 and 2 summary tables. Caution is warranted in using some of the monthly values; in particular, monthly data on Table E2 are not available from data collection systems but are estimated instead from daily rates of the annual data.
